INTERNAL MEMO — Branch Managers

The Larkspur migration project is now running six weeks behind schedule due to vendor testing failures on the settlement module. Branch rollouts planned for October will shift to early December; training sessions will be rebooked accordingly. Please hold all related customer communications until revised dates are confirmed. Context on the delay follows below.

confidential, hawip-yahag: Istaxix Works plans to raise the Silir list price by 64.9 percent in October. The finance team signed off on a budget of $57.9 million for Project Raleth. The renewal with Goroxax Group closes at $25.0 million a year, 56.0 percent below the last contract. Project Silion slips by one quarter because of the supplier delay.

Subject: DR drill next Thursday — heads up

Hey,

Quick note before the Pellstrom disaster-recovery drill: we're failing over the admin dashboard, and yes, the new dark-mode build ships with it. If the failover region serves the old bundle, dark mode will look broken — that's expected, don't page anyone. Your job is just to confirm the standby console loads and themes render. To unlock the standby admin console during the drill, enter the recovery passphrase below.

recovery phrase for yahap-faduf: sorion-kasath-briath-gorius-ulaael-zorvan-aldiel-quenwyn-casdor-framir-julwyn-novvan-zorox

Q: How does the ChronoPulse chip reader deduplicate split times when a runner crosses the mat twice? A: The reader firmware records every antenna hit, and the ingest service collapses reads within a configurable window (default four seconds) into a single split. Reviewers should verify that any change to the windowing logic preserves ordering guarantees for dense finish-line traffic, since the Harwick Marathon deployment saw out-of-order reads under load. The full deduplication spec and test fixtures are kept on the internal page below.

wiki page, kahog-hahig: https://vault.zemvargrid.internal/display/deploy/repo/settings/merge_requests/job/settings/6f3b933774dbc5320a4daa18